The time limits for storing the data respect the recommendations of the CNIL and / or the legal responsibilities:

  • Duration of retention of personal data by Trigano Service
  • Data from your customer account : 5 years from your last contact with Trigano Service
  • Data on your orders :5 years after placing the order
  • Données des prospects : 3 ans à compter de la saisie des données
  • Piece of identification submitted in the framework of exercise of the rights of interrogation, access, rectification and opposition : 1 year from the date of receipt by Trigano Service
  • Credit card data for claims management purposes: for online credit card payments: Your data is stored with a secure payment provider and we do not have access to it. For payments by credit card on the phone: your data is destroyed as soon as the transaction is finalised.

At the end of these time limits, we may proceed to archive the data, in particular to answer to the delays of prescriptions of the legal actions.

6. How to exercise your rights ?
In order to allow you to control our use of your personal data, you have the following rights:

  • right to oppose processing of your personal data;
  • right of access to personal data that we process;
  • right of rectification;
  • right to erasure
  • right of portability of your data;
  • right to limit processing;
  • right to define guidelines for the retention, deletion and communication of your personal data after your death.


You can exercise your rights:

  • by email, accompanied by a copy of any identity document (this data is used to verify that the author of the request is the data subject): dpo.accessoires@trigano.fr
  • by letter accompanied by a copy of any identity document (this data is used to verify that the author of the request is the data subject) by contacting: Trigano Service, Délégué à la Protection des Données, 24 rue Notre Dame, 02360 Rozoy sur Serre.


If you would like more information on the content of these rights, please contact us at the addresses above.
We provide you with a response to your requests as soon as possible and, in any event, within a period of one month following the date of receipt of your requests.
